Transaction 8bf27eed21718d9b2f8a6eedd6193abb38e65e0dba51c09a4328647854e0a4cd
1 Input
1 Output
-
8bf27eed21718d9b2f8a6eedd6193abb38e65e0dba51c09a4328647854e0a4cd:0
- value
- 1405276
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c2d81cf45be888d3249bdce18ecbcede72cbb3e7 OP_EQUAL
- address
- 3KTFuZTufMKmGeQqjivuDBavP5Li4xN4kb